The Pandora 92 2026 is a ski from the brand Line designed for skiers at the intermediate level. It’s an all-mountain ski that’s at home both on and off slopes.
This ski performs incredibly well in Powder snow, thanks in particular to its 92 mmwaist and its pronounced tip rocker. This provides enormous lift, allowing the ski to float above the fresh snow. The shallower rocker at the tail and the directional flex allow the tail to dig into the Powder snow, thereby maintaining excellent handling.
The technology Fivecut , featuring five different curve radii, is incorporated into the ski for a more intuitive and agile ride. To ensure the ski is ever more powerful and durable, its poplar wood core is combined with [ Bio Resin material], which promises greater long-term durability.
It’s Pandora 92 2026 therefore an excellent all-mountain ski with a strong focus on the slope, which remains enjoyable to ride on the edge of the slope.



| Ski length (cm) | Sidecuts (mm) | Radius (m) | Weight per ski (g) |
| 147 | 125-92-115 | 10.2 | 1400 |
| 154 | 125-92-115 | 11.4 | 1470 |
| 161 | 125-92-115 | 13 | 1500 |
| 168 | 125-92-115 | 14.5 | 1540 |
| 175 | 125-92-115 | 16 | 1630 |
| 182 | 125-92-115 | 17 | 1730 |

| DIRECTIONAL FLEX | The more flexible tip floats and initiates turns easily, whilst the rigid tail provides power, stability and control at high speeds. |
| EARLY RISE | The tip and tail lift off the snow to bring the contact points closer to the centre of the ski. This increases the ski’s buoyancy in deep snow and allows it to bite into hard snow more quickly when edging. |
| FIVECUT | Five different side turn radii are combined into a single design to give the ski perfect control, regardless of the pressure applied to the edge. This ensures the ski remains agile and responsive whatever your speed. |
| BIO-RESIN | They offer better grip, improved durability against cold temperatures and a 20% reduction in the carbon footprint of the resin for every ski produced. |
